Function
The modem 21-1601 and 21-1651 from Fibersystem are combined fiberoptic synchronous and asynchronous modem with four different interfaces.
The interfaces are:
-
G.703 unbalanced 2Mbps,
-
G.703 balanced Nx64Kbps,
-
X.21
RS-530, not mounted on products produced after October 2006.
The modems are available in 2 versions.
-
21-1601 runs on 110-230 VAC , +/- 20%, power supply.
-
21-1651 runs on 48-250 VDC, +/- 20%, power supply.
The modem can be mounted in 19 rack with the mounting brackets included with the product.
In synchronous mode the data rate are settable from 4.8kbps to 2048kbps.
To run the modem in asynchronous mode the data rate must be set to at least 8 times the actual data rate giving a maximum asynchronous rate of 256kbps.
The modem can be configured to use three models of clock generation:
-
Internal clock, where the modem generates the transmit clock.
-
External clock, where the modem recovers the clock from the selected interface.
-
Loop clock, where the modem recovers the clock from the fiber link.
The 21-1601 or 21-1651 can be connected to a telecom network or “back-to-back”.

Fiber optic G.703 64kbps Codirectional
The ITU-standard "G.703 64kbit/s codirectional interface" describes a galvanic interface.
This interface.is commonly used by teleprotection equipment for connection to telecom multiplexers.
The 21-170 converts the codirectional interface signals to a proprietary fiber optic protocol used for example by teleprotection equipment from ABB.
G.703/704 E1 Unbalanced
The ITU-standard G.703 describes the physical and electrical characteristics of hierarchical digital interfaces at rates up to 140 Mbps.
G.704 describes frame structures on G.703 interfaces up to 45 Mbps.
E1 describes a galvanic G.703 interface with G.704 frames at 2048 kbps commonly used in telecommunication.
